Meet the family behind the Buddy Poole Foundation.
Diane Poole Chessin is the founder and driving force behind the Buddy Poole Foundation, which she established in 2007 in Tenafly, New Jersey. Named in honor of her parents, Theodore "Buddy" and Claire Poole, the foundation reflects her deep commitment to continuing their legacy of furthering educational endeavors and helping those in need with generosity and compassion.
As President, Diane leads the Foundation's philanthropic and humanitarian efforts, directing resources to organizations making meaningful impacts in healthcare, education, animal welfare, and the arts.
A longtime resident of Tenafly, New Jersey, Diane is passionate about philanthropy and believes in the power of giving back to create positive change in communities both locally and around the world.
Nicole Chessin serves as a trustee of the Buddy Poole Foundation, bringing her diverse background in law, entertainment, and business to the organization's philanthropic mission.
Nicole is the founder of The Law Office of Nicole Jaclyn Chessin, Esq., where she focuses on litigation and transactional work. After practicing at Shearman & Sterling and Eversheds Sutherland in New York City, she made the decision to leave big law and start her own practice. She earned her Juris Doctor from Emory University School of Law in 2018, where she was inducted into the Order of Emory Advocates, and was admitted to the New York State Bar in 2019 and the Washington, D.C. Bar in 2020.
Prior to her legal career, Nicole graduated magna cum laude from the University of Miami School of Business Administration with a Bachelor of Business Administration in 2013.
Nicole routinely finds and attends charitable endeavors around New York City, the Hamptons, Florida, and Utah, and is passionate about supporting causes that make a difference in people's lives.
Bradford Chessin serves as a trustee of the Buddy Poole Foundation, contributing his expertise in technology and business to support the foundation's charitable initiatives.
A graduate of the University of Maryland, Bradford has built a successful career in software engineering. He currently serves as a Senior iOS Engineer at Block, where he empowers small businesses through Square's initiatives. Prior to Block, he served as a Mobile Tech Lead at Capital One, demonstrating his leadership abilities in the fintech space.
Bradford has used his technical expertise to create this website and the foundation's social media presence. Based in Washington, D.C., he actively supports various charitable events in the area and is committed to leveraging his skills to help expand the foundation's reach and impact.
